brook trout fly fishingFortress Lake Hiking Synopsis

If you enjoy the outstanding variety offered by hikes spanning several elevations and ecosystems, Fortress Lake has such hikes available.

The diversity of plants and animals present in these areas also varies in a similar fashion. Because of the thick forests in the lower valleys, most of your hiking will be on trails, and your total time in the alpine will be scenic but limited. Some scrambling is also available, usually up avalanche paths or dry streambeds to reach alpine destinations via the more direct route.

At Fortress Lake you can also choose to wander up the impressively scenic floodplain of the heavily braided Chaba Rivers.

We offer boat shuttles to the trail heads along the lake.

brook trout fortress lake Hikes and Nature Walks ~ From Creek to Peak

Hikers begin jaunts to the alpine along Fortress Lake before spending many enjoyable hours traversing the shadows of old growth forest. Many shaded, mossy hollows provide homes for interesting plants and flowers that can be examined during this journey, and time passes quickly before finally reaching timberline and the marvelous amphitheatres and rambling alpine meadows of the higher peaks and ridges.

 

On the Water
Fortress Lake Wilderness Retreat is nestled along the sandy shoreline of a vivid blue-green mountain lake, 11 km long and jut under 1 km wide. Nestled among 10,000+ foot peaks and glaciers of the Canadian Rockies, a sense of calm exists here.

Canoeing and Kayaking

We have a selection of kayaks and canoes for guests to enjoy at any time. If you are interested, our activities guide will also provide instruction and take you on a tour of the lake, and its magnificent shoreline. Sandy beaches are interspersed with the dense green of old growth forest, and the bright new growth on avalanche paths that sweep from glaciated heights to the waters edge. Places to picnic and stretch your legs abound, and the lakeshore is where much of our larger wildlife is observed.

 

fly fishingGuided Outings

To assist you with navigation and interpretation, we provide one activity guide to escort interested guests on a variety of hikes and walks during the week, as well as a selection of canoe or kayak outings, depending on group interest. The pace is relaxed, and designed to ensure that everyone is eager to get out again the next day.

For those that prefer, our guide is also available to provide recommendations, register your planned itinerary, and help you start down the right trail on your own, before ensuring that you get safely home at the end of your day.
